La Garenne Summer Camp is the summer programme of La Garenne International School, run on the school's own alpine campus above Villars-sur-Ollon in western Switzerland. Children and teenagers aged 6 to 16 spend mornings in English or French classes and afternoons on mountain sport, creative workshops and excursions across the Alps and Lake Geneva. Boarding and day camp places are both offered, and campers are grouped by age so that the activity programme matches each stage.

About the Course
Mornings belong to language learning. Campers take English or French classes on weekdays, in groups that the school says are open to every level from complete beginner to advanced. The teaching is practical and interactive rather than exam-driven, and books and school materials are covered by the camp fee. Teenagers also take workshops alongside their classes. Afternoons and evenings move outdoors, so the academic side stays light enough to feel like a holiday while still giving parents a measurable reason for the trip.
What’s Included
The camp is sold in fortnights, with two consecutive fortnights available as a combined four-week stay. Fees are quoted separately for the younger and older age groups and separately again for boarders and day campers. The published fee covers tuition, meals, accommodation for boarders, the activity and excursion programme, camp uniform, books and materials, wi-fi, local taxes and return transfers from Geneva Airport on the official travel dates. Optional activities, health insurance and personal spending sit outside the fee.
Accommodation
Boarders live in the school's own chalets on the campus, sharing rooms of four to five campers; part of the accommodation is en suite. Houses are supervised by resident staff, and personal laundry is covered by the fee. Day campers stay with their families locally and join the programme each weekday morning, leaving in the evening after the day's activities.
Meal Plan
Meals and snacks are prepared on campus and are included for boarders and day campers alike. The kitchen team accommodates most dietary requirements and allergies when families flag them in advance of arrival.
Activities & Excursions
Afternoons are built around the mountains and the lake. Younger campers hike in the Alps, take to Lake Geneva for water activities, and rotate through sport, arts and creative workshops. Teenagers get a more adrenaline-led version — canyoning, bridge jumping and mountain karting — plus expeditions further afield. Optional add-ons broaden the choice further, from a Juventus-coached football block and horse riding to paragliding, karting and multi-day excursions.
Facilities
The camp uses the boarding school's own campus above Villars-sur-Ollon, at roughly 1,300 metres in the Vaud Alps. Campers have the school chalets and their residential rooms, on-site dining, wi-fi and laundry, with the mountain trails, the resort and Lake Geneva reachable for the daily activity programme.
Camp Experience
La Garenne runs its summer camp inside a working Swiss boarding school, and that shows in how the day is organised: fixed morning classes, structured afternoons, resident house staff and supervision around the clock. The school reports over forty-five nationalities across a season, so campers land in a genuinely international group. Age banding is taken seriously — six to nine, ten to twelve and thirteen to sixteen each get their own activity programme rather than a shared one.

La Garenne International School is a Swiss boarding school in Chesières-Villars (Villars-sur-Ollon), in the Alps at around 1,300 metres, running a year-round school plus seasonal camps under the La Garenne Camps brand. Summer Camps 2026 welcome ages 6–16 in three age groups (6–9, 10–12, 13–16) with English or French language immersion, sports, creative workshops and excursions — from CHF 6'980 for two weeks full boarding or CHF 6'350 for day students, with registration, accommodation, meals, activities, excursions, morning language classes, Geneva Airport return transfers on official dates, laundry and camp uniform included (compulsory medical insurance CHF 10/day extra). Winter Camps run January–March for children aged 5–14, including the Super Ski Programme (8–14) with five full ski days per week. Staff-to-student ratio around 1:2; around 50 nationalities. Boarding and day options.
